The preliminary round of the Great Indian B School Debate is finally done and dusted. Due to holidays, exams and other events at many B schools, we had fewer entries than expected. However, that did not deter participants of many B schools from putting forth some stirring arguments to support their points. We received more than 30 entries (i.e. more than 60 articles) from 11 institutes. For the finals, we will be taking 12 teams. That includes the 11 winners and one wild-card entry. After long hours of reading and analysing the arguments and writing style, it is now time to announce the finalists......
